Motion Blur is really irritating. It was much better in Crysis 1 than Crysis 2.
You can disable motion blur from the desktop shortcut. All you need to do is rigt click and then go to properties. Then click on the Shortcut tab, and in the 'Target' box , add the command +r_MotionBlur=0.

In my case, it is
"D:\Crysis 2\bin32\Crysis2.exe" +r_MotionBlur=0
